I suggest moving everything to "Archive".

You can set up both rules and custom keybindings to e.g. move en e-mail to archive and tag it.
When I open MailMate I start with pressing "i".

"i" = ( "goToMailbox:", "INBOX", "makeFirstResponder:", "mainOutline", "selectFirstMessageRow:" );
I then use these four options to sort through all the mail.

    "r" = "replyAll:";
    "f" = "toggleFlag:";
    "a" = "archive:";
    "d" = "deleteMessage:";

After this my inbox is empty.
